NCFE CACHE Level 3 Extended Diploma for Working in The Early Years Sector This qualification is designed to prepare learners with the knowledge, skills and understanding to enter work in an early year setting and be included in staff to child ratios. The aim of this qualification is to prepare learners to become early years educators, enabling them to work with children from birth to five years and gain knowledge of children aged 5 to 7 years. Upon achievement of this qualification, it is intended that learners will be able to enter the workforce as early years educators and be included in staff to child ratios.

What you need to get on

Four GCSE Grade 4 and above, including English and maths. We would also accept a 4 in English and 3 in math,s and two other subjects above Grade 4
